a few Preakness thoughts (1074 Views)

1-war of will--i don't think he likes being inside; he was pulling hard and rank in the derby, even before the infamous incident. i'm not his biggest fan, but he wouldn't shock me either, given the relative mediocrity of the field. i'll probably use him in a protective manner in multi race exotics

2-bourban war-my theory this year is i'm looking at horses who didn't race in the derby--so he fits in that context--looking super and healthy lately, but gosh he's ploddy--will the blinks help? maybe--same deal as 1-use in a protective way

3-warrior's charge--he'd be my longshot--i think he's dangerous on the lead--a little bulldog, and he's the kind of runner who can excell on this deep surface, he's a real digger; how can you argue with brad cox these days? using him

4-improbable-no doubt smith helps; he's just what he is to me, but very consistent, and no surprise, though the price isn't right--i'll use him but i'm not sold either

5-owendale-that man cox again--he's a beast, the horse not brad--he'd be one i'm keying on--but can you close at pim??? that's not easy, but if a speed duel develops, he'll inhale these. huge play

6-pass on the coach's runner--he's fat and slow in lukas' own words

7-alwaysmining--local hero facing worlds tougher--i may throw him in somewhere, just to protect

8-signalman--too slow and ploddy--pass

9-bodexpress--always tries and stalking speed--might be worth using underneath somewhere in exotics

10-everfast--pass

11-laughing fox--ploddy late runner, not for me

12-anothertwistoffate- very solid runner, should also get a decent trip--has a huge shot, and i will use. just needs move forward numbers wise--training on synthetic doesn't hurt

13-win win win--not sure his style will play here, esp. from post 12--pass

the main one's i like to win are 3,4,5,12
the one's i don't like but will protect with are 1,2,7

good luck to all
